Parkland Co. (TSE:PKI - Free Report) - Analysts at Raymond James Financial upped their FY2025 earnings per share estimates for shares of Parkland in a research report issued on Monday, August 11th. Raymond James Financial analyst S. Hansen now expects that the company will earn $2.99 per share for the year, up from their previous forecast of $2.80. Raymond James Financial has a "Outperform" rating and a $44.00 price objective on the stock. The consensus estimate for Parkland's current full-year earnings is $3.60 per share.

A number of other brokerages also recently issued reports on PKI. CIBC downgraded Parkland from an "outperform" rating to a "tender" rating and set a C$44.00 price target for the company. in a report on Monday, June 9th. Scotiabank downgraded Parkland from a "strong-buy" rating to a "hold" rating and set a C$44.00 price target for the company. in a report on Wednesday, June 25th. TD Securities cut Parkland from a "buy" rating to a "sell" rating and cut their target price for the stock from C$50.00 to C$44.00 in a research report on Tuesday, May 6th. National Bankshares lifted their target price on Parkland from C$41.00 to C$42.00 and gave the stock a "tender" rating in a research report on Wednesday, August 6th. Finally, JPMorgan Chase & Co. cut Parkland from an "overweight" rating to a "neutral" rating and cut their target price for the stock from C$54.00 to C$41.00 in a research report on Wednesday, June 11th. One research analyst has rated the stock with a sell rating, three have issued a hold rating and five have given a buy rating to the stock. According to data from MarketBeat, the company currently has an average rating of "Hold" and a consensus target price of C$43.73.

Parkland Stock Down 0.2%

TSE PKI traded down C$0.09 during trading hours on Thursday, hitting C$38.61. 376,148 shares of the company were exchanged, compared to its average volume of 794,294. The company has a 50 day moving average of C$38.39 and a two-hundred day moving average of C$36.88. The company has a quick ratio of 0.73, a current ratio of 1.39 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 199.87. Parkland has a 52-week low of C$30.09 and a 52-week high of C$40.29. The firm has a market cap of C$6.73 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 27.82, a PEG ratio of 11.79 and a beta of 1.33.

Parkland Increases Dividend

The firm also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Tuesday, July 15th. Shareholders of record on Friday, June 20th were issued a $0.36 dividend. This represents a $1.44 dividend on an annualized basis and a yield of 3.7%. This is a positive change from Parkland's previous quarterly dividend of $0.35. Parkland's payout ratio is currently 100.88%.

About Parkland

(Get Free Report)

Parkland Corp distributes and markets fuels and lubricants. Refined fuels and other petroleum products are among the variety of offerings the company delivers to motorists, businesses, consumers, and wholesalers in the United States and Canada. Parkland operates through several subsidiaries that are either company owned-and retailer-operated, dealer-owned and dealer-operated, or dealer-cosigned and dealer-operated.
